Suggestions For Enamel Dutch Oven Replacement..........

Hello Cooks...need some suggestions.. So disappointed, my 4 y.o. Martha Stewart, enamel, robin's egg blue dutch oven 5 qt. pot, pitted! Was doing the usual, starting a soup with a little olive oil in the bottom, had it on medium heat, all of a sudden heard some "popping!", and looked inside to see two areas where the enamel had popped off to reveal the metal underneath! I paid about $50.00 on sale at Macy's only 4 years ago, and loved loved loved the robin's egg blue color the best. I want to replace with something in same color. Not really in position to buy a $260.00 Le Creuset, and actually their "Caribbean Blue" is more turquoise, not as nice as my color. Anyhoo....any suggestions for a retailer, brand I might check out, or a brand you've had good run with? As much as I loved the look of this pot, the enameling did chip off the cover easily, even before it pitted on the bottom....I was NOT expecting that in only 4 years with limited usage--wouldn't buy MS brand again. My neighbor found hers at Home Goods, where I will check...though I know I may need to be flexible on the color there. I did love what the old fashioned blue brought to my kitchen and kind of "accessorized" around it, but if need be, I may have to take what I can get for price range I'm willing to pay...$50-$70, I'm hoping....but will consider all you guys have to say! Love to hear your suggestions~~Thanks, all!
